Edward Stewart Scholarship in Scottish Studies

Selection will be based on highest cumulative average. Application is not required. Full-time students registered in their first or second year in the field of Scottish Studies (M.A. or Ph.D. Programs in History) with a minimum cumulative average of 80% upon entry to the program or after the first year of study.

Donor(s): Friends and family of the late Dr. Edward Stewart, former Deputy Minister of Education and Secretary of Cabinet in the Ontario Government, to honour his lifelong interests in higher education, Scottish culture and history.
Value: 1 award of $3,500
Awarded: In the fall and the recipient must be registered to receive
